Postby ardypilot » Tue Jan 22, 2008 11:33 pm

QUOTE
what AI are you running?[/quote]
I've recently uninstalled my old Ultimate Traffic AI which I've had since 2004, and have installed a mixture of some old Evolve AI, Project AI and a little 'World of AI' aircraft and flightplans. I've also updated my St Maarten AFCAD to the 'af2tncm-flytampa.zip' one on AVSIM to get everything parked in the right place.

Postby ardypilot » Wed Jan 23, 2008 11:07 pm

QUOTE
Andrew, what did you think of Ultimate traffic?[/quote]
Very outdated, old low quality and low performance AI models (steal lots of framerates)- just about every freeware package out there is far far better. I can't remember what the NZ scene was like as I've had various replacements installed for as long as I can remember- VOZ AI is a must have, along with the GNZLAP.
